Connect GMX for newsletters

Find the login details for GMX and connect it to meetergo Newsletter.

Open Newsletter → Mailboxes → Connect mailbox, enter your sender name and email address, then choose GMX.

Find your login details

In GMX webmail, open Settings → POP3/IMAP retrieval and enable access through POP3 and IMAP. Save the change. Use the full mailbox address. If two-factor authentication is enabled, create an application-specific password for this connection.

Connection details

ProtocolServerPortEncryption
SMTPmail.gmx.net587STARTTLS
IMAPimap.gmx.net993SSL/TLS

Test and check the domain

Select Continue, then Connect and test. The test sends an email to your meetergo account address. If it fails, return to the login step, correct the details and test again.

Your provider manages its own domain’s DNS. meetergo skips DNS setup for recognised freemail addresses.

Sending limits

meetergo starts at 30 emails per hour, with warm-up enabled. This is a starting setting, not your provider’s quota. Check your account’s daily allowance and include mail sent outside meetergo. The hourly limit does not enforce a daily quota. Adjust it under Edit → Sending limit.

To stop using this mailbox, remove it from the Mailboxes page. For a new password, edit the mailbox and test again.
